* [[Subverted]] briefly on ''[[Death Note]]'':
{{quote| '''Light:''' If this phone rings, I'm dead! ''(beat)'' Wait, what am I thinking; I can just turn it off.}}
** One of Light's few weaknesses is that, if something catches him without a plan, he's prone to panic. {{spoiler|You can see it at the end too}}. But this trope is played straight with Naomi Misora, who, {{spoiler|trusts a kid who keeps following her around telling her not to talk to the police and demanding to know her real name when all she had to do was walk ''three minutes'' down the street to the police station. In fact, if she had simply taken the ''three minutes'' out of her circuitous path to finish her walk she would have survived and Light would have been completely undone. She spiked that [[Idiot Ball]] and did a touchdown dance.}} Also Mello {{spoiler|He never guesses that [[Idiot Hero|Matsuda]] isn't the Second L or thinks to search a suspect in a murder conspiracy. These mistakes that ultimately cost him his life.}}
** Light still takes the Idiot Ball to the face, however, {{spoiler|when he stakes his ''endgame killing stroke'' on a note that he kept in an ''unmonitored box''. It would have taken Light ''less than a minute'' to verify the deathnote would work, but instead confidently announces he's won, when ''just shutting up'' would have kept him in the clear.}}
